The Role Of Podiatry In The Field Of Healthcare


Podiatry is the field of healing patients who are suffering from chronic foot problems. Removing a corn can lead to fixing a niggling calf muscle pain and most of the time, the podiatrists would go beyond to help improve the patient’s health.

Podiatrists have the expertise in dealing with the problems of lower limb. This means focusing on issues with knee, ankle and foot pain. The service of podiatrists can help a wide variety of patients including elite sporting athletes, children, and also the general public.

Some of the few examples of common injuries that can be treated through podiatry are:

  • Foot pain (Plantar Fasciitis)
  • Ankle pain (Ankle Sprains)
  • Knee problems (PFJ Syndrome)
  • Biomechanics issues (Flat Foot Pain)
  • General nail and skin care (Corns and Callus)

Podiatrists from their extensive knowledge can treat a multitude of conditions, and have the ability to understand the importance of diversity when it comes to providing the best overall care. Since our foot is a supportive platform to human body, healing the problems within can help a lot in the long run. The podiatrist can also refer you to some other specialist if a certain kind of foot problem is responsible to bring additional ailment to other body parts. For example, gait problems can cause a person to step inappropriately. This may lead to muscular stains in the waist or even damage the femur bone. This is why podiatry gait analysis is recommended to find out the cause of the underlying problem. 

Tight calves

The calves are made up of two main muscles - the gastrocnemius complex, consisting of the medial and lateral head, and the soleus. Many people put up with chronically tight or painful calves, passing it off as something that is normal. However, pain or tightness in the calves does not occur by chance or due to over usage. In most cases, people who consider visiting a podiatrist with chronically tight calves usually poses one or more risk factors which can be adjusted to reduce pain and prevent future occurrence.



Implications

Tight calves are definitely not something to ignore, as they can often contribute to further injury. Visit a podiatrist as soon as possible, since the problem may be arising from the foot itself or due to improper stepping. A number of biomechanical abnormalities can form calf tightness which include increased forefoot loading, increased strain on muscles of the posterior muscle compartment including the hamstrings and plantar fascia.


Podiatry gait analysis must be opted for to treat such circumstances and to be fit in the long run.
